  9. looks like somebody has tried to change the oil presure switch and cross threaded it so they drilled and tapped the hole in the head to accept a different oil presure switch with a different diameter. either that or you have the wrong oil pressure switch. if you do have the right one then you will need to get a helicoil fitted the the hole to reduce it to the proper size. wich is a head off job really. you can do it with the head on with a magnetic tap and a small magnet but i dont recomend it cause you run the risk of not getting all the swarf back out with the magnet.
